Carsten Bjørnlund (born 28 June 1973 in Copenhagen) is a Danish film and television actor.

Bjørnlund's first leading film role was Rasmus in 2008's One-Way Ticket to Korsør. He played one of the leading characters in the second series of Forbrydelsen (The Killing). Among his film roles are Karl in The Thing (2011) and Martin in ID:A (2011). He also played the male character in the 2012 music video for "The Fall" by Rhye.

Since 2012, he has played the character Rasmus in TV2's comedy-drama "Rita".

Since 2014 he has been playing one of the leads in the drama Arvingerne (The Legacy).

Bjørnlund has two sons, Bertram and Vilfred, with actress Signe Skov.
